Supported Education for Community Integration

Many mentally ill adults are emotionally and intellectually capable of integrating into regular social and educational frameworks, but they often need mentoring and special adjustments such as the services provided by the “Supported Education” program.

Gvanim, with the help of the Ministry of Education, is operating the “Supported Education” program to help people with emotional disabilities complete their education. As part of the program, participants complete 10-12 years of education, study for matriculation exams and join courses in computer training, English and more. Services include helping participants find and select appropriate courses, mentoring during the application process and support throughout the study period. 

The program is open to adults with mental illness from Ashkelon, Kiryat Malachi, Ashdod, Kiryat Gat and the small communities around them.  The program is under the supervision of the Ministries of Health, Immigrant Absorption and Education.
